Description

The “I Am From” Poem Collage workshop is a creative writing and visual art experience designed for students in grades 5–12 to explore identity, culture, and personal history. “Where I’m From” poem format, participants reflect on the people, places, memories, and traditions that have shaped who they are.

Using guided writing prompts, students craft original “I Am From” poems that celebrate their voices and lived experiences. After completing their poems, they bring their words to life by creating a mixed-media collage using images, colors, and symbols that reflect their stories.

Objectives

Explore and Articulate Identity

Identify and reflect on personal, cultural, and community influences that shape who they are.

Develop Creative Writing Skills

Use imagery, descriptive language, and sensory details to craft an original “I Am From” poem.

Integrate Visual and Literary Art

Transform written work into a visual art piece using collage, color, and symbolism.

Build Confidence in Self-Expression

Share personal stories in a supportive, respectful environment.
